Menu
Microsoft strongly encourages users to switch to a different browser than Internet Explorer as it no longer meets modern web and security standards. Therefore we cannot guarantee that our site fully works in Internet Explorer. You can use Chrome or Firefox instead.

Tops & Flops Stocks

Security Change (%) 1w 1m 1y YTD 3y ▼ 5y
OSG Corp. - 0.000% 3.361% 8.850% -2.381% -16.892% -27.245%
Cvd Equipment Corp. -2.380% -2.959% -8.889% -49.924% -17.588% -17.172% -0.122%
Brunswick Corp. 0.640% -1.139% -7.316% -5.067% -20.000% -17.688% 67.964%
Azbil Corp 0.700% 2.857% 12.500% -2.703% -0.690% -17.714% 25.957%
Gefran 0.950% 0.236% 1.435% -2.641% 0.118% -18.068% 44.710%
Kimball Electronics Inc 5.030% 5.696% -21.963% -37.687% -31.557% -18.137% -
Hirose Electric Corp Ltd. -0.850% 1.754% 7.407% 5.455% 16.000% -18.310% 13.303%
R. Stahl AG 2.750% 7.514% 0.000% -14.679% -10.577% -18.421% -29.545%
Thermador Groupe -0.650% -1.161% 1.592% -9.456% -8.263% -18.770% 36.786%
Triumph Group Inc. 1.630% -1.575% -17.219% 46.199% -17.763% -18.989% -32.723%
Yamashina Corp 1.270% 3.004% 1.695% -4.950% -3.614% -19.328% -
SKF AB B 0.500% 1.631% 0.853% 11.480% -6.211% -20.611% 18.863%
Lewag Holding AG - 0.000% -1.587% -6.061% -4.615% -21.519% -8.824%
ATS Corp. - 0.000% -13.669% -40.000% -38.462% -21.569% 91.724%
Lindsay Corp. 0.360% 1.372% -4.152% -3.316% -6.261% -21.972% -
Smc Corp. 0.490% -1.442% -5.530% -7.240% -13.866% -22.642% 21.266%
Electrocomponents plc 1.050% 3.519% -3.441% 5.434% -2.460% -22.712% 48.777%
Voltabox -10.660% -14.497% 105.840% -24.543% 12.451% -23.138% -76.542%
Exco Technologies Ltd -1.870% 3.960% 0.962% -2.778% -0.943% -23.358% -
Valmet Oyj 1.610% 0.543% -2.955% 10.336% -1.668% -23.548% 59.926%
Noritake Co Ltd - 0.847% 2.586% -35.676% -44.131% -23.718% -26.949%
Douglas Dynamics Inc. 0.810% -2.344% -11.348% -8.759% -8.759% -23.780% -33.854%
Nn Inc. -1.150% 4.878% 0.000% 79.167% -8.995% -23.894% -38.085%
Spectris plc 0.580% - -0.571% -9.728% -20.275% -24.348% 35.514%
Eva Precision Industrial H. - 5.556% -5.000% -10.135% -18.902% -24.859% 35.163%